
In a raw and emotional revelation, Sharon Osbourne has shared the profound impact her husband Ozzy's health struggles have had on their relationship and her own identity. The television personality confessed to feeling lost as she navigates life while the Black Sabbath legend continues his battle with multiple serious health issues.
'My whole life has been about Ozzy,' Sharon revealed during her heartfelt disclosure. 'When you've spent decades as someone's rock, their manager, their everything - and suddenly they're facing these immense health challenges - you're left wondering who you are without that role.'
The Health Battles That Changed Everything
The Osbourne marriage has faced its toughest test in recent years, with Ozzy undergoing numerous surgeries and treatments for various conditions. His well-documented health journey includes a serious fall that aggravated old injuries, a Parkinson's diagnosis, and multiple spinal operations that have left him in constant pain.
Sharon described the emotional toll of watching her husband suffer: 'Seeing the man you love in pain day after day, knowing there's only so much you can do to help - it breaks you in ways people can't imagine.'
A Partnership Forged in Fire
The couple, married since 1982, have faced numerous challenges throughout their relationship, from Ozzy's well-publicised substance abuse issues to Sharon's own health battles with colon cancer. Yet through it all, they've remained one of showbusiness's most enduring couples.
'We've survived everything life has thrown at us,' Sharon stated with characteristic resilience. 'Infidelity, addiction, financial crises - but watching someone you love fight for their health is different. It changes the dynamics of everything.'
